Miramar office of a BCG Attorney Search Top Ranked Law Firm seeks an associate attorney with 7 years of experience. The candidate will cultivate relationships with the firm's existing and future clients. Analyze case-specific legal issues and documentation. Foster and maintain an excellent rapport with clients through consistent communication and thorough advisement. Manage full case handling responsibilities from inception through resolution. Independently handle decision-making on a case-by-case basis. Develop a strategic approach and provide leadership and direction to paralegals and legal assistants. Work as part of a team with all levels of experience and be open to cross-training for coverage outside the associate duties. Ability to deal with challenges and resolve them. Conduct and defend depositions. Make client preparation. Supervise support staff and team. Make mediations and handle a case from inception to Trial. Effectively manage client expectations. Must have deposition experience and be licensed to practice in Florida.
